A Window into Your Heart Rhythm

A Holter monitor is a portable electrocardiogram (ECG) device that constantly records your heart's electrical activity over 24 hours|48 hours. This monitoring provides valuable insights into your heart rhythm, helping cardiologists identify any irregularities or abnormalities that may not be apparent during a standard ECG test.

Frequently, a Holter monitor is prescribed for people who experience symptoms like chest pain, palpitations, dizziness, or fainting. It can also be used to monitor the effectiveness of heart medications or evaluate your heart health after a cardiac event.

  • Throughout a Holter monitor test, you'll wear a small, portable device that's attached to your chest with adhesive sensors.
  • Maintain a record of any symptoms you experience while wearing the Holter monitor, as this information can be valuable to your doctor.
  • At the end of the monitoring period, return the Holter monitor to your doctor's office for analysis. Your doctor will then examine the recordings and discuss their findings with you.

Holter Monitor ECG Recording

Holter monitor recording is a portable system that continuously tracks your heart's electrical activity for 24 hours or longer. It allows doctors to detect abnormal heart rhythms that may not be apparent during a short consultation in the office. The monitor consists of small leads that are attached to your chest and connected to a processing unit that you wear on your belt or shoulder. This approach can be particularly helpful for people who experience infrequent heart rhythm problems like palpitations, dizziness, or fainting.

  • Motivations for Holter Monitor Use:
  • Evaluating irregular heartbeats
  • Tracking the effectiveness of medication
  • Pinpointing the cause of symptoms such as fainting
  • Researching specific heart conditions

Electrocardiogram vs. Holter Monitor: What's the Difference?

When it comes to evaluating your heart rhythm, there are a couple of key procedures available: the ECG and the Holter monitor. An Electrocardiogram is a rapid test that captures your heart's electrical activity at a single point in time. It's great for detecting present abnormalities. However, it doesn't provide a complete picture of your heart rhythm over an extended length. That's where the Holter monitor comes in. This portable device constantly tracks your ECG for a day or even longer. This allows doctors to observe any minor irregularities that might not be visible during a standard ECG.

  • In short, the ECG is best for instantaneous assessments, while the Holter monitor provides a more detailed view of your heart rhythm over time.
